Page 1 sur 1

Déconnexion intempestive carte Wifi Ralink RT5390 - Mint Mate 20

Posté : sam. 15 août 2020 18:34
par Tonher
Bonjour à tous,

Après installation de la nouvelle mouture Mint Mate 20 et des mises à jours, j'ai été confronté à un problème de déconnexion intempestive de la Wifi (environ toutes les 3 à 5 mn).

Quelques infos sur ma carte et config Wifi:

Code : Tout sélectionner

$ lspci -nnk | grep -A2 0280
02:00.0 Network controller [0280]: Ralink corp. RT5390 Wireless 802.11n 1T/1R PCIe [1814:5390]
	Subsystem: Foxconn International, Inc. RT5390 Wireless 802.11n 1T/1R PCIe [105b:e054]
	Kernel driver in use: rt2800pci

Code : Tout sélectionner

$ iwconfig
enp3s0    no wireless extensions.

lo        no wireless extensions.

wlp2s0    IEEE 802.11  ESSID:"xxxxxxxxxxxxxxxxxx"  
          Mode:Managed  Frequency:2.427 GHz  Access Point: xx:xx:xx:xx:xx:xx  
          Bit Rate=1 Mb/s   Tx-Power=20 dBm   
          Retry short  long limit:2   RTS thr:off   Fragment thr:off
          Power Management:on
          Link Quality=47/70  Signal level=-63 dBm  
          Rx invalid nwid:0  Rx invalid crypt:0  Rx invalid frag:0
          Tx excessive retries:564  Invalid misc:4425   Missed beacon:0
J'ai masqué certaines infos par des xxxx

Contexte:
En live USB - Aucun problème
Après installation - Aucun problème
Après installation des mises à jours proposées - Problème

Après une nouvelle réinstallation, j'ai fait pas à pas certaines mises à jour, le coupable est probablement:
intel-microcode 3.20200609.0ubuntu0.20.04.2, (ancienne version est le 3.20191115.1ubuntu3)

Après pas mal de recherches et de tentatives, la seul solution qui a fonctionné et la désactivation du "power management" de la carte Wifi.

J'ai créé un fichier exécutable dans:

Code : Tout sélectionner

 /etc/network/if-up.d 
Contenant:

Code : Tout sélectionner

#!/bin/sh
iwconfig "$IFACE" power off
J'ai nommé le fichier "wifi_disable_power_management"

Un Reboot et le Power management est sur off.
Pour l'instant, ça tient depuis 6 heures d'internet non stop, même après plusieurs reboot.

Code : Tout sélectionner

iwconfig
enp3s0    no wireless extensions.

wlp2s0    IEEE 802.11  ESSID:"xxxxxxxxx"  
          Mode:Managed  Frequency:2.427 GHz  Access Point: xx:xx:xx:xx:xx:xx  
          Bit Rate=54 Mb/s   Tx-Power=20 dBm   
          Retry short  long limit:2   RTS thr:off   Fragment thr:off
          Power Management:off
          Link Quality=57/70  Signal level=-53 dBm  
          Rx invalid nwid:0  Rx invalid crypt:0  Rx invalid frag:0
          Tx excessive retries:663  Invalid misc:48929   Missed beacon:0

lo        no wireless extensions.
Au passage, je suis passé d'un Bit Rate de 1 Mb/s à 54 MB/s.

Espérons que ça tienne Etienne... :ugeek:

Pour tester si la désactivation du "power management" est la solution:

Code : Tout sélectionner

sudo iwconfig wlp2s0 power off
wlp2s0 est à modifier selon votre configuration.
cette désactivation n'est pas persistante après reboot.

Source:
Problème pour activer WIFI Power Management
Where should I add iwconfig options to make them permanent?

Re: Déconnexion intempestive carte Wifi Ralink RT5390 - Mint Mate 20

Posté : mar. 18 août 2020 20:30
par Tonher
Ok ,

Merci pour l'astuce.

Je me laisse encore 1 semaine pour voir le comportement de ma carte Wifi, si plus de bug, je marquerai le sujet en résolu.

Re: Déconnexion intempestive carte Wifi Ralink RT5390 - Mint Mate 20

Posté : mar. 15 sept. 2020 19:04
par alain
Bonjour.

Sujet résolu.
Si besoin de rouvrir faire un MP à un membre de l'équipe ;)